> On Tue, Apr 21, 2015 at 04:07:13PM +0200, Matthias Klose wrote:
> > bump the libgcj soname on the trunk, as done for every release cycle,
> 
> Is that really needed though these days?
> Weren't there basically zero changes to libjava (both libjava and
> libjava/classpath) in the last 2 or more years?
> The few ones were mostly updating Copyright notices, minor configure
> changes, but I really haven't seen anything ABI changing for quite a while.
> 

On the Classpath side, there's a bunch of stuff to merge in that would
change the ABI. It's a matter of finding a good point at which to do it
and time to do so. I keep missing the right point in the gcc lifecycle.
